Ordinance on veterinary control in animal transport. Country/Territory Austria Territorial subdivision Niederösterreich Document type Regulation Date 1973 (2001) Source FAO, FAOLEX Subject Livestock Keyword Animal production Animal welfare Pests/diseases Transport/storage Hygiene/sanitary procedures Inspection Animal health Geographical area Alps, Europe, Europe and Central Asia, European Union Countries, Western Europe Abstract The present Ordinance implements the Epizootic Diseases Act (RGBl. Nr. 177/1909). The text – consisting of 18 articles – deals with the following matters: marking, veterinary control, transport of animals, plan of intervention for diseases occurring during transport, fees and final provisions.
